Inspiration can be found everywhere. Created in 1915, Kazimir Malevich's painting ‘Red Square’ heralded the advent of minimalism. The red surface, characterised by aggressive spontaneity, gives the impression of a boiling mass, expressing a new understanding of realism and the search for painterly forms for non-figurative representations. Beauty often lies in simplicity. Despite its traditional clinker, natural colours, the ‘Red Square’ clinker tile delights with its variety of vibrant carmine tones of timeless red.

*When calculating quantities per m2, a joint width of 12 mm was used.

Surface typevintage
Frost resistance according to EN ISO 10545-12resistant
Absorbability according to EN ISO 10545-3~ 3%
Reaction to fireClass A1
Bending strength according to EN 10545-4above 13 N/mm2
Breaking force according to EN ISO 10545-4above 800 N
